Artificial Intelligence and Disability Support

Abstract

Artificial intelligence (AI) is reshaping disability support across healthcare, education, and institutional systems by enabling adaptive and scalable accessibility solutions. While the broader literature on AI in disability is expanding, applications specific to hearing impairment remain fragmented. This chapter synthesises current evidence on AI-enabled technologies and their role in enhancing communication, participation, and institutional efficiency. Technologies such as real-time speech recognition, sign language processing, and adaptive communication interfaces demonstrate growing potential to reduce communication barriers and improve inclusion. At the systems level, AI facilitates more efficient service delivery and data-informed decision-making. However, challenges, including limited datasets, ethical concerns, infrastructural constraints, and inequities in access, continue to shape implementation outcomes, particularly in low-resource settings. A forward-looking framework grounded in inclusive design and responsible governance is proposed to guide sustainable adoption.
